there are a lot of bad takes in the atla fandom (like, atla fandom may as well be a bad take generator) but something that has really been pissing me off lately is the assumption that you can categorize the fire nation royal family into good guys and bad guys. first of all, obviously, they're all bad guys. they are imperialists. but the idea that "sozin ozai azula bad" and "iroh lu ten ursa zuko azulon(?!) good" is actually insane.

lu ten died attempting to conquer the earth kingdom. lu ten was there because his father, iroh, was leading the siege. ursa laughed when iroh joked about burning ba sing se to the ground. zuko laughed too, mirroring his dear mother who taught him about the wonders of imperialism. and the fact that some people think that azulon was a good guy because he favored iroh is crazy. he favored iroh because iroh was the better imperialist, was more charming and tactically savvy as he bent the world to his will. people who think that azulon didn't like ozai because ozai was cruel literally have it backwards. ozai was cruel because azulon didn't like him. sozin shaped azulon, and azulon shaped iroh and ozai. azulon reigned for most of the war, and he was responsible for decimating the southern water tribe and colonizing the earth kingdom.

iroh only realizes the error of his ways well into middle age, after spending a majority of his life colonizing the world. he only stops to reconsider once he experiences the adverse effects of war for himself through the loss of his son. likewise, zuko can only gain empathy for the victims of the war by being one himself, as a refugee in the earth kingdom, and bonding with people who have been hurt by the fire nation. azula doesn't get that chance. ozai doesn't get that chance. azulon, lu ten, and ursa are dead, so they will never get that chance. but it's not like there is some ontological moral divide separating azula from zuko. zuko was a sensitive child whereas azula was better at embodying fire nation values of power and cunning. zuko was punished for his outbursts whereas azula knew how to keep her mouth shut. therefore, zuko experienced circumstances that led him to disavow fire nation imperialism.

but that doesn't mean that azula is ontologically evil. azula was the iroh of her generation to zuko's ozai, and iroh (eventually) disavowed conquest as well. there is no inherent divide between good and bad, monster and human. ursa was a warm and loving mother to zuko, just as iroh was a warm and loving father to lu ten, but they both laughed at others' suffering. their values were shaped by their circumstances and experiences. their ideologies do not make them less human, or less capable of change, just as their interpersonal behaviors do not negate their abhorrent ideologies.

I was a teenage girl once.

I am parenting a pre-teen.

Also the daughter of two people who started a relationship when one was married, so cheaters. Cheaters who later married, had kids, and spent 35 years of their lives together parted only by death. Shades of gray; such is life.

Parents fuck up, even good ones. Teenagers can be right assholes, even kind ones.

Helluva Boss is a melodrama that also manages to ground itself in realistic ways people experience conflict and miscommunication. It is a hopeful show about messy people and messy families and messy love, and I fucking love it.

Stolas is right to choose a happier life and was brave to do so, even though some of his actions were hurtful to his daughter.

Octavia is right to be very sad and angry at her father about it.

We should be rooting for their reconciliation and we should be rooting for that dream in Blitz’s head of what their family could become. Because this a hopeful show about building a loving family and community. It is not a show that wants to punish people who are flawed.

Stolas’ biggest error with Octavia is failing to see her as a young woman and not a baby girl. So much of their conflict can and will be resolved by a difficult and honest conversation, when they are ready.

Anyone in this fandom who wants to punish a confused teen and/or a repressed gay dad with depression, fix your hearts.
